DA PAM 670-1: 21-9. Branch insignia
Quick Answer
General officers may optionally wear branch insignia for their position or duty assignment. All other officers wear the insignia of their basic branch (or detailed branch). Enlisted personnel wear the branch insignia of their PMOS. Exceptions include basic trainees (U.S. insignia only), Inspector General NCOs, and nominative CSMs/SGMs who wear senior enlisted leader collar insignia. See AR 670-1 for full authorization details.
